在键盘上输入一个3行3列矩阵的各个元素的值,然后输出主对角线元素的积#includeintfun(inta[3][3]);intmain(){inta[3][3]={0};inti,j,mul;printf("Pleaseinputnum:\n");for(i=0;i运行结果:
我正在AndEngine中开发游戏。因为我能够在从右到左、从上到下移动对象,反之亦然。但是,我的问题是如何在DirectionofFling中移动Sprite对象?这意味着如果用户向任何方向Fling,Sprite对象应该在Fling的坐标上移动,并且应该继续移动。如果有人可以建议如何获得精确的X和Y坐标,我可以自己在坐标上移动Sprite对象。您还可以看到视频-PiratesSubs在视频中,FLING上出现的Launcher是我从任何方向寻找的东西。提前致谢。苏瑞·萨哈尼。 最佳答案 好吧,你可以试试这段代码......floa
思路分析以四行四列的矩阵为例。 案例代码如下#include#defineM4voidmain(){intarr[M][M]={10,30,85,69,33,55,75,96,55,66,77,99,77,78,95,50}; inti,j,sum=0; for(i=0;i代码运行结果如下 如果题意要求的是矩阵主副对角线上的数字之和,我们只需对上面的代码稍微修改即可。代码如下#include#defineM4voidmain(){intarr[M][M]={10,30,85,69,33,55,75,96,55,66,77,99,77,78,95,50}; inti,j,sum=0; for(i
本篇博客会讲解力扣“1572.矩阵对角线元素的和”的解题思路,这是题目链接。本题的解题思路很清晰,就是利用两个规律来找出对角线上的元素:主对角线上的元素的行下标和列下标相等,即i==j。副对角线上的元素的行下标和列下标之和等于矩阵大小减一,即i+j==size-1。因此,我们只需要用i遍历每一行,把(i,i)和(i,size-i-1)的元素加起来就可以了。但是,如果size是奇数,那么中心元素就会被重复计算两次,所以我们还需要把它减去一次。intdiagonalSum(int**mat,intmatSize,int*matColSize){intret=0;for(inti=0;imatSiz
矩阵对角线元素的获取和操作(使用R语言)在矩阵操作中,经常会遇到需要获取矩阵的对角线元素或对角线上的特定数值的需求。R语言提供了一些简便的方法来实现这些操作。本文将介绍如何使用R语言来获取和操作矩阵的对角线元素。首先,让我们创建一个示例矩阵来进行演示:#创建示例矩阵matrix_example输出结果为:[,1][,2][,3][,4][1,]15913[2,]261014[3,]371115[4,]481216我们的示例矩阵是一个4x4的矩阵,包含了1到16的数字。接下来,我们将演示如何获取矩阵的主对角线和副对角线的元素。获取主对角线元素主对角线是从矩阵的左上角到右下角的对角线。我们可以使用
文章目录MatrixDiagonalSum矩阵对角线元素的和问题描述:分析代码MathTagMatrixDiagonalSum矩阵对角线元素的和问题描述:给你一个正方形矩阵mat,请你返回矩阵对角线元素的和。请你返回在矩阵主对角线上的元素和副对角线上且不在主对角线上元素的和。n==mat.length==mat[i].length1n==mat.length==mat[i].length1n1001mat[i][j]100分析这个问题就是矩阵的对角线遍历。主对角线元素的坐标一定是a[i][i]a[i][i]a[i][i],副对角线的坐标就是a[i][j],i+j==n−1a[i][j],i+j
文章目录7-1sdut-C语言实验-求一个3*3矩阵对角线元素之和7-2求矩阵各行元素之和7-4sdut-C语言实验-矩阵转置7-1sdut-C语言实验-求一个3*3矩阵对角线元素之和分数12作者马新娟单位山东理工大学给定一个3*3的矩阵,请你求出对角线元素之和。输入格式:按照行优先顺序输入一个3*3矩阵,每个矩阵元素均为整数。输出格式:从左下角到右上角这条对角线上的元素之和。输入样例:123345601输出样例:在这里给出相应的输出。例如:13#includeintmain(){inta[3][3]={0},sum=0;for(inti=0;i3;i++){for(intj=0;j3;j++
源代码:#includeintmain(){inta[3][3],i,j,sum=0; printf("请输入矩阵a:\n"); for(i=0;i3;i++){ for(j=0;j3;j++){ scanf("%d",&a[i][j]); if(i==j) sum=sum+a[i][j]; } } printf("主对角线上元素的和为:%d\n",sum); return0;}运行结果:
题目:求一个3*3矩阵对角线元素之和程序分析求一个3x3矩阵的对角线元素之和,我们需要将矩阵的左上到右下以及左下到右上两条对角线上的元素相加。一个3x3矩阵如下所示:123456789左上到右下的对角线元素和为1+5+9=15,左下到右上的对角线元素和为7+5+3=15。下面我们将使用三种不同的方法来实现这个任务,并分析它们的优缺点。方法一:使用嵌套循环遍历矩阵解题思路我们可以使用嵌套循环遍历矩阵的元素,将左上到右下和左下到右上两条对角线上的元素相加。实现代码publicclassMain{publicstaticvoidmain(String[]args){int[][]matrix={{1
我正在向RecyclerView添加对角线切割布局,但我没有得到预期的结果。我的第二个View从第一个View的末尾开始,这很明显。但我想要的是每个View都像这样彼此连接。我的输出:这就是我想要的:CutLayout.class:publicclassCutLayoutextendsFrameLayout{privatePaintpaint=newPaint(Paint.ANTI_ALIAS_FLAG);privateXfermodepdMode=newPorterDuffXfermode(PorterDuff.Mode.CLEAR);privatePathpath=newPath(